Reviews Summary

The bowling alley receives mixed reviews, with many praising friendly staff, fun atmosphere, and good party experiences, especially when managers like Tim and Eric assist. Positive mentions highlight clean lanes, helpful service, and enjoyable food. However, several complaints cite poor maintenance (sticking lanes, broken equipment), high prices, slow service, and occasional rude staff. Issues with concession quality, unfair pricing changes, and bathroom cleanliness also arise. While many customers return happily, others face frustrating experiences with customer service and value for money.

How Arcade Prize Games Work

Dive into the excitement of arcade prize games! Expect claw machines, skee-ball, whack-a-mole, or basketball challenges where you test your skills or luck to win tickets or prizes directly. Claw games require precise joystick control to grab toys, while redemption games reward accuracy with tickets to trade for plushies, gadgets, or trinkets at prize counters. Contact Information

Address

1101 Merritt Blvd

Dundalk, Maryland 21222

Hours

Monday 4-10PM
Tuesday 10AM-10PM
Wednesday Closed
Thursday 10AM-10PM
Friday 4-11PM
Saturday 12-11PM
Sunday 12-8PM
